The Hero of the Novel
Alister Green
He is the central figure of the story—a brilliant and passionate teenager, distinguished by his sharp green eyes and a unique, natural charisma.
Curious, bright, and full of infectious energy, he embodies quiet strength and the resolve of a true leader, without ever tipping into arrogance.
Driven by a deep sense of justice, Alister shows unwavering loyalty to those he loves and a rare ability to inspire trust. Always eager to learn, a lover of science and discovery, he moves forward with both courage and clear-eyed reason, ready to defend what he believes in and to carry others along in his wake.
Drawn against his will into a mysterious and dangerous adventure, Alister will need all his perseverance, intelligence, and humanity to face the challenges ahead. Through his journey, he invites the reader to experience a gripping epic filled with friendship, struggle, and hope—without ever revealing all the secrets of his world.
The Mentor
James Parker
James Parker, a charismatic Oxford professor, embodies a rare blend of brilliant intellect and dark mystery that instantly fascinates.
Behind his piercing gaze lies the burden of a tragic past, yet he draws from that pain a deep loyalty and an impressive inner strength. Naturally skeptical, he’s drawn against his will into a supernatural quest that will shake his beliefs, becoming the unexpected guardian of coveted artifacts on which the world’s balance may depend.
A key figure in the novel, Parker captivates with his complexity and his determination to protect those he cares for—even at the cost of his own life.
The Governess / Bodyguard
Alice Dubois
Alice Dubois accompanies Alister Green in his daily life, seamlessly combining the demanding roles of governess and bodyguard.
Calm and caring by nature, she looks after both Alister’s intellectual development and his safety with disciplined professionalism. Always discreet, attentive, and unflappable, Alice finds her place effortlessly within the Green family—her reassuring presence and natural authority earning their complete trust.
Those close to Alister often praise her ability to blend gentleness with firmness and instinctive foresight in the face of danger. Her azure eyes and brisk silhouette make her easy to recognize, but it’s her unyielding devotion to Alister that truly sets her apart. With her keen observation and intuition, she reacts with quiet efficiency in tense moments, remaining the cornerstone of the young man’s balance and serenity.
The Villain
Damien Drake
Damien Drake is a teenager torn between darkness and sensitivity.
He has become Alister Green’s obsessive nemesis, stalking him with calculated cruelty and relentless determination—even resorting to espionage. Volatile and power-hungry, he’ll stop at nothing to satisfy his thirst for revenge, often driving himself to brutal or self-destructive acts that make him dangerously unpredictable. Yet behind this dark façade, Damien hides a fragile sensitivity, finding solace in classical music—especially Mozart—which reveals the turmoil and tenderness within him. His inner duality makes him a hauntingly ambivalent presence: both vulnerable and menacing, driven by his contradictions and emotional wounds.
The Greater Evil
Arthémus Croydon
Arthémus Croydon, patriarch of the Croydon family, master of Blackwood Manor, and head of the secretive Nahaash organization in the United States, exudes commanding charm and natural authority.
Acting with discreet ambition, he seeks to protect his kin and confront the trials that threaten his family. A gifted strategist, he conceals his true motives behind refined diplomacy and formidable inner strength. Croydon stands out for his complexity and enigmatic aura, captivating and unsettling through both his convictions and his vision of the world.
